mbed-cli version: 1.7.3
I follow the instructions in the Mbed CLI README documentation for creating a new Mbed OS 2 program (https://github.com/ARMmbed/mbed-cli#creating-a-new-program-for-mbed-os-2) and I receive the following output:
~/Repos $ mbed new mbed-classic-program --mbedlib
[mbed] Creating new program "mbed-classic-program" (git)
[mbed] Adding library "builds" from "https://mbed.org/users/mbed_official/code/mbed/builds" at branch/tag "tip"
[mbed] Downloading library build "5aab5a7997ee" (might take a while)
[mbed] Unpacking library build "5aab5a7997ee" in "/Users/jenplu01/Repos/mbed-classic-program/builds"
[mbed] Unpacking library build "5aab5a7997ee" in "/Users/jenplu01/Repos/mbed-classic-program/builds"
[mbed] Updating reference "builds" -> "https://mbed.org/users/mbed_official/code/mbed/builds/5aab5a7997ee"
[mbed] WARNING: Cannot find the mbed tools directory in "/Users/jenplu01/Repos/mbed-classic-program"
---
Unlike in the README, the Mbed 2.0 build tools are not downloaded. So, when I try to use commands like mbed export
, mbed compile
etc. I get the following output:
~/Repos/mbed-classic-program $ mbed compile
[mbed] ERROR: The mbed tools were not found in "/Users/jenplu01/Repos/mbed-classic-program".
[mbed] ERROR: Run `mbed deploy` to install dependencies and tools.
---
~/Repos/mbed-classic-program $ mbed export
[mbed] ERROR: The mbed tools were not found in "/Users/jenplu01/Repos/mbed-classic-program".
[mbed] ERROR: Run `mbed deploy` to install dependencies and tools.
---
So then I try to run mbed deploy
...
~/Repos/mbed-classic-program $ mbed deploy
[mbed] Updating library "builds" to rev #5aab5a7997ee
[mbed] WARNING: Cannot find the mbed tools directory in "/Users/jenplu01/Repos/mbed-classic-program"
---
And now I'm stuck in a loop of being unable to do anything with this new Mbed OS 2 directory.
